Prayer for this week

Holy and Gracious God,

This week has been a trying week. Hate and prejudice have risen to the surface. We are a society who lives in a culture of privilege and racism. We have come so far, great Creator, yet we are reminded how far we still have yet to go. In a country that claims to be the land of the free we still feel and see that not all are free.
Free from judgment,
Free from abuse,
Free from physical violence,
Free to do your Holy work.

God I pray for Sandra Bland and her family. She worked to fight police brutality and worked for change calling for us all to start this work in our own home and with ourselves. Help us working God to begin or continue the work in our own hearts. Open our hearts God to be changed, to grow and to love.

Projector God our country was once again shaken yesterday when four of your children were killed on a Marine base in Chattanooga. I pray for their families and fellow soldiers. Wrap your loving arms around them.

Thank you Holy One for walking this world with us. Guide us, hold us and help us. In the name of the Creator, Christ and Spirit One, Amen.
